Last Updated at 11 October 2024P.MAK. BARDAHA GIRL's School: A Comprehensive Overview
P.MAK. BARDAHA GIRL's School, established in 1950, is a government-run primary school located in the rural BISFI block of MADHUBANI district, Bihar, India. Operating under the Department of Education, this co-educational institution serves students from Class 1 to Class 5, offering a foundational education. The school's commitment to providing quality education is evident in its features and resources.
Infrastructure and Resources: The school boasts a government-owned building with two well-maintained classrooms dedicated to instruction. A library housing 200 books supports students' learning beyond the curriculum. The school also provides hand pumps for access to clean drinking water, demonstrating a commitment to student well-being. Importantly, ramps are available for students with disabilities, ensuring inclusivity and accessibility. While lacking a playground, the school provides a functional boys' and girls' toilet each. Electricity is reliably available within the school building. However, the school currently does not have a boundary wall and lacks computer-aided learning facilities.
Educational Approach and Staffing: Instruction is primarily conducted in Urdu. The school employs a dedicated team of five teachers—one male and four female—ensuring a balanced and supportive learning environment. The school provides mid-day meals prepared on-site, addressing nutritional needs and promoting regular attendance. The school's academic focus is exclusively primary level education (classes 1-5).
Accessibility and Location: Situated in a rural area, the school is accessible via an all-weather road, ensuring consistent access for students regardless of weather conditions. The academic year commences in April, aligning with the broader regional educational calendar.
School Management and Governance: The school's administration falls under the purview of the Department of Education, reflecting a commitment to standardized education practices and government oversight. The school operates as a non-residential institution, focusing solely on daytime instruction.
